Earophanta pubescens Skopin 1960

Abstract

Earophanta pubescens Skopin, 1960 Material examined Holotype KAZAKHSTAN • ♂; “Ю.З. ПрибалхаШье, КолШенгил, 25.04.1951, M. Мальховский” [SW Balkhash region, west of Muyunkum Desert, Kolshengil]; “Holotypus, Europhanta pubescens 1959 N. Skopin det.”; 25 Apr. 1951; M. Mal’khovskiy leg.; ZIN. Paratypes KAZAKHSTAN • 2 ♂♂; same geographic labels as for holotype; “Paratypus, Earophanta pubescens 1959, N. Skopin det.”; ZIN. Additional material KAZAKHSTAN • 1 spec.; Muyunkum; 26 Apr. 1954; M. Serkova leg.; “ Earophanta pubescens sp. n. Typ. 1959 N. Skopin”; “Holotypus 1960 Earophanta pubescens Skopin ” (curator’s label); HNHM • 1 spec.; same collection data as for preceding; “ Earophanta pubescens sp. n. paratyp. 1959 N. Skopin”; “Paratypus 1960 Earophanta pubescens Skopin ” (curator’s label); HNHM • 6 ♂♂, 1 ♀; 18 km E of Kokozek [Kok-uzek]; 5 Oct. 1961; Kunitsky leg.; ZIN • 1 ♂, 1 ♀; same collection data as for preceding; 8 May 1962; ZIN • 2 ♂♂; Karatal; 30 Jun. 1965; N.G. Skopin leg.; ZIN • 1 ♂; Karatal; 100 km below Ushtobe; 28 Apr. 1965; N.G. Skopin leg.; ZIN • 3 ♂♂, 4 ♀♀; Muyunkum Desert; 23 Mar. 1963; N.G. Skopin leg.; ZIN Distribution Kazakhstan (Balchash region, Muyunkum Desert) (Skopin 1960, 1968). Note Skopin and curators marked two specimens of E. pubescens from HNHM as a holotype and a paratype, respectively. However, Skopin (1960) did not include these specimens in the type series.

Published as part of Chigray, Svetlana N., Nabozhenko, Maxim V., Chigray, Ivan A. & Abakumov, Evgeny V., 2022, A revision of the Palaearctic Pimeliini (Coleoptera: Tenebrionidae): a comparative analysis and systematic position of Eastern European and Asian taxa with dorso-lateral eyes, pp. 1-71 in European Journal of Taxonomy 809 on page 57, DOI: 10.5852/ejt.2022.809.1719, http://zenodo.org/record/6419425
